Benefits of Number Word Tracing Worksheets
Learning to write numbers in word form is an essential skill for kids to master, and using number word tracing worksheets can make the process fun and engaging. These worksheets provide a great way for preschool and kindergarten students to practice writing numbers in word form, such as 'one', 'two', and 'three'. By using these worksheets, kids can develop their fine motor skills, hand-eye coordination, and learn to recognize and write numbers in a fun and interactive way.
The benefits of using number word tracing worksheets are numerous. They help kids develop their literacy skills, learn to recognize and write numbers, and build their confidence in writing. Additionally, these worksheets can be used to assess a child's progress and identify areas where they need extra practice. To get the most out of number word tracing worksheets, it's essential to use them in a way that is engaging and interactive. Start by introducing the worksheets as a fun activity, and provide plenty of encouragement and support as kids work through them. You can also use the worksheets as a assessment tool, to identify areas where kids need extra practice and provide targeted support.
